Crypto News of the Day: BitMine Buys 9,176 ETH From Galaxy Digital OTC

Ethereum’s biggest players are suddenly split, and Tom Lee’s BitMine is moving faster than anyone. As ETH hovers near $3,100 with mixed technical signals, whales are either panic-selling at breakeven or doubling down with record-size buys. BitMine has firmly chosen its side.

Despite a sharp market downturn, BitMine continues to accumulate at scale. On-chain data from Lookonchain shows a new BitMine-linked wallet, 0x9973, receiving 9,176 ETH, valued at $29.14 million, directly from a Galaxy Digital OTC wallet.

This follows earlier activity confirming a total accumulation of 19,500 ETH in BitMine, positioning the firm among the most active institutional buyers in November.

Whales Break Pattern: Some Sell at Breakeven, Others Buy Billions

A closer look at additional on-chain transactions suggests that broader whale activity is fragmented. A long-term holder, wallet 0x0c19, has just sold 2,404 ETH tokens, valued at $7.7 million, which they had held since August 2021. At today’s prices, the whale appears to be exiting at breakeven, signaling fading confidence after years of inactivity.

Meanwhile, a super-whale known as #66kETHBorrow is doing the opposite. They added another 16,937 ETH ($53.9 million), bringing their total to 422,175 ETH ($1.34 billion) in just a few days. Despite sitting on approximately $126 million in unrealized losses, this whale continues to accumulate with conviction.

Machi Brothers Add Leverage Even While Deep in the Red

Traders Machi Big Brother and Machi Small Brother have also doubled down. Both increased their long positions on Hyperliquid:

  • Machi Big Brother: 7,400.7 ETH ($23.55 million), liquidation at $3,040
  • Machi Small Brother: 5,000 ETH ($15.9 million), liquidation at $2,794

Lookonchain notes that both traders added margin as ETH fell to avoid liquidations, signaling confidence in a rebound despite being heavily underwater.

Tornado Cash Wallet Sparks Richard Heart Speculation

Elsewhere, a Tornado Cash-linked wallet, 0xa13C, sold 4,978 ETH ($16.29 million) at $3,273. On-chain data shows this same entity previously deposited 162,937 ETH, funds associated by analysts with Richard Heart, founder of HEX and PulseChain.

No confirmation has surfaced, but the sale adds to the narrative of whale divergence.

The next major catalyst for Ethereum arrives in December, the Fusaka upgrade. Crypto Rover noted that the smaller Pectra upgrade pushed ETH up 50%, adding weight to expectations for renewed volatility.
